Esta estrategia combina los indicadores MACD y RSI para la negociación de impulso a corto plazo en el gráfico de 5 minutos de XRP/USDT. Identifica las señales de compra y venta mediante la detección de cruces MACD para capturar los cambios de precios en XRP/USDT. Mientras tanto, las señales de sobrecompra y sobreventa de RSI se utilizan para confirmar las señales comerciales. La estrategia es adecuada para los operadores agresivos que buscan capitalizar el impulso del mercado a corto plazo.
Utilice el indicador RSI para identificar los niveles de sobrecompra y sobreventa.
Utilice el indicador MACD para generar señales de compra y venta.
Ir largo XRP/USDT cuando el RSI muestre sobreventa más cruce alcista del MACD.
Venga corto en XRP/USDT en las señales de cruce de sobrecompra del RSI o del MACD bajista.
Establezca los niveles de stop loss y take profit.
La combinación de RSI y MACD filtra señales falsas.
Captura las altas oscilaciones de los precios.
Se adapta a los operadores agresivos a corto plazo.
Parámetros personalizables para la adaptabilidad.
Los riesgos de alta volatilidad impiden que se produzcan pérdidas.
MACD propenso a señales falsas sin confirmación.
Desafiando el control emocional en las operaciones a muy corto plazo.
Los costos y las comisiones comerciales erosionan los beneficios.
Optimice los parámetros del RSI para obtener los mejores ajustes.
Prueba la rentabilidad en diferentes períodos de tenencia.
Añadir otros indicadores para confirmar las señales del MACD.
Implementar un stop loss para bloquear las ganancias y reducir el riesgo.
Esta es una estrategia MACD y RSI de 5 minutos para el comercio de impulso de XRP/USDT a corto plazo. Se capitaliza en la captura de inversiones de tendencia, pero los riesgos y costos son más altos para dicha negociación a corto plazo. Controlar el tamaño de las posiciones y las paradas mientras se optimizan los parámetros puede mejorar el rendimiento. En general, es adecuado para los operadores agresivos que buscan beneficiarse de los cambios de mercado.
/*backtest start: 2023-12-01 00:00:00 end: 2023-12-31 23:59:59 period: 2h basePeriod: 15m ex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}] */ //@version=5 strategy("XRP/USDT 5-Minute Momentum Strategy", shorttitle="XRP Momentum", overlay=true) // Input parameters rsi_length = input(14, title="RSI Length") rsi_overbought = input(70, title="RSI Overbought Threshold") rsi_oversold = input(30, title="RSI Oversold Threshold") macd_short_length = input(12, title="MACD Short Length") macd_long_length = input(26, title="MACD Long Length") macd_signal_length = input(9, title="MACD Signal Length") stop_loss_pct = input(1, title="Stop Loss Percentage") take_profit_pct = input(2, title="Take Profit Percentage") // Calculate RSI rsi = ta.rsi(close, rsi_length) // Calculate MACD [macd_line, signal_line, _] = ta.macd(close, macd_short_length, macd_long_length, macd_signal_length) // Define buy and sell conditions buy_condition = ta.crossover(rsi, rsi_oversold) and ta.crossover(macd_line, signal_line) sell_condition = ta.crossunder(rsi, rsi_overbought) or ta.crossunder(macd_line, signal_line) // Calculate stop loss and take profit levels stop_loss = close * (1 - stop_loss_pct / 100) take_profit = close * (1 + take_profit_pct / 100) // Plot shapes on the chart to visualize buy/sell signals plotshape(buy_condition, style=shape.triangleup, location=location.belowbar, color=color.green, size=size.small) plotshape(sell_condition, style=shape.triangledown, location=location.abovebar, color=color.red, size=size.small) // Use the `strategy.close` function to manage positions strategy.entry("Buy", strategy.long, when=buy_condition) strategy.entry("Sell", strategy.short, when=sell_condition) strategy.close("Buy", when=close > take_profit or close < stop_loss) strategy.close("Sell", when=close < take_profit or close > stop_loss)